Tether Teams Up With Nairobi Exchange For Tokenization
Tether just signed a deal with the Nairobi Securities Exchange to explore tokenized securities and instant settlement.

LIVETether is making a major move in Africa. The stablecoin issuer signed a memorandum of understanding with the Nairobi Securities Exchange to look into tokenized securities. Both organizations plan to explore instant settlement options and potential uses for USDT in the region.
Beyond tokenization, the partnership focuses heavily on investor education. Tether and the exchange want to help people understand digital assets better. This collaboration could open new doors for traditional finance and crypto integration in East Africa.
Traders should watch for upcoming pilot programs or regulatory updates stemming from this agreement. As tokenization gains traction globally, African markets are starting to embrace blockchain technology for traditional assets.
